The Companhia de Saneamento de Minas Gerais (BVMF:CSMG3) Full-Year Results Are Out And Analysts Have Published New Forecasts

BOVESPA:CSMG3
Source: Shutterstock

It's been a sad week for Companhia de Saneamento de Minas Gerais (BVMF:CSMG3), who've watched their investment drop 15% to R$20.36 in the week since the company reported its full-year result. It was a workmanlike result, with revenues of R$7.9b coming in 5.0% ahead of expectations, and statutory earnings per share of R$3.47, in line with analyst appraisals. The analysts typically update their forecasts at each earnings report, and we can judge from their estimates whether their view of the company has changed or if there are any new concerns to be aware of. We thought readers would find it interesting to see the analysts latest (statutory) post-earnings forecasts for next year.

earnings-and-revenue-growth
BOVESPA:CSMG3 Earnings and Revenue Growth March 28th 2025

After the latest results, the consensus from Companhia de Saneamento de Minas Gerais' nine analysts is for revenues of R$7.64b in 2025, which would reflect a discernible 3.0% decline in revenue compared to the last year of performance. Statutory earnings per share are predicted to increase 8.2% to R$3.76. Yet prior to the latest earnings, the analysts had been anticipated revenues of R$8.05b and earnings per share (EPS) of R$3.61 in 2025. If anything, the analysts look to have become slightly more optimistic overall; while they decreased their revenue forecasts, EPS predictions increased and ultimately earnings are more important.

The consensus has made no major changes to the price target of R$24.80, suggesting the forecast improvement in earnings is expected to offset the decline in revenues next year. That's not the only conclusion we can draw from this data however, as some investors also like to consider the spread in estimates when evaluating analyst price targets. There are some variant perceptions on Companhia de Saneamento de Minas Gerais, with the most bullish analyst valuing it at R$27.80 and the most bearish at R$22.00 per share. This is a very narrow spread of estimates, implying either that Companhia de Saneamento de Minas Gerais is an easy company to value, or - more likely - the analysts are relying heavily on some key assumptions.

Another way we can view these estimates is in the context of the bigger picture, such as how the forecasts stack up against past performance, and whether forecasts are more or less bullish relative to other companies in the industry. We would highlight that revenue is expected to reverse, with a forecast 3.0% annualised decline to the end of 2025. That is a notable change from historical growth of 9.4% over the last five years. Compare this with our data, which suggests that other companies in the same industry are, in aggregate, expected to see their revenue grow 0.4% per year. So although its revenues are forecast to shrink, this cloud does not come with a silver lining - Companhia de Saneamento de Minas Gerais is expected to lag the wider industry.

The Bottom Line

The most important thing here is that the analysts upgraded their earnings per share estimates, suggesting that there has been a clear increase in optimism towards Companhia de Saneamento de Minas Gerais following these results. Unfortunately, they also downgraded their revenue estimates, and our data indicates underperformance compared to the wider industry. Even so, earnings per share are more important to the intrinsic value of the business. Even so, earnings are more important to the intrinsic value of the business. There was no real change to the consensus price target, suggesting that the intrinsic value of the business has not undergone any major changes with the latest estimates.
